Water-Repellent Plantation Shutters Always Look Incredible In Bathrooms

Bathrooms are steamy areas that can leave mold or water stains on other bathtub window treatments. Durable Polywood® plantation shutters are specially designed to be moisture-proof. Their extruded wood substitute material is unaffected by water, mold, and heat. These plantation shutters can handle steamy baths after an exhausting day or the splashing from rambunctious little ones and still look beautiful decades later.
And they really look beautiful! Polywood shutters can be found in three shades of contemporary white to match virtually any bathroom decor. Their crisp, clean lines fit into the bathroom aesthetic seamlessly. If you someday remodel your bathroom, their adaptable style will still harmonize with your bathroom’s updated look. Interior shutters also perform better on specialty-shaped windows like arches, circles, and octagons in Cincinnati homes because they fit the window’s shape rather than hiding it.
Window Blinds Offer A More Affordable Alternative To Shutters

If you like the idea of waterproof Polywood but don’t like the price tag, faux wood window blinds may appeal to you. While not all the elements of blinds are waterproof, the composite wood slats are. They’ll bear the brunt of water splatters from your bathtub and hold up better than fabric or wood window treatments. A seldom-used guest bathroom calling for more affordable treatments would be an excellent spot for window blinds.
Also like interior shutters, faux wood blinds can be found in several attractive, neutral tints to blend with your decor. You can even get them painted to look like wood without the disadvantages of wood in a steamy space. To keep bathroom blinds looking nice, buy top-grade faux wood blinds from a reputable company.
Window Shades Can Provide Privacy While Allowing Light

Fabric window shades may not come to mind for bathtub window treatments in Cincinnati, but some can function well in the right conditions. If the shade probably won’t get very wet, or your room has exceptional ventilation, a shade over the tub may stay dry enough to hold up for several years. Minimalist shade types will function best, as you won’t want to accumulate moisture and dirt in fabric pleats.
Window shades can be quite fashionable in the bathroom. Of all the bathroom window coverings in Cincinnati, shades come in the most colors. You can use white shades to harmonize with other bathroom fixtures or colorful ones to introduce a beautiful accent.
